PROFIT OPTIMIZATION AND COST EFFICIENCY OF PRODUCT MIX WITH LINIER PROGRAMMING SPREADSHEET MODEL Putri, Yayang Novealita Wahono; Nurafni, Nurafni Eltivia; Riwajanti, Nur Indah

ABSTRACTThis research aims to provide the best model in order to optimize profits and minimize costs in the field of product mix at Micro Smal Medium Enterprises called Nanda Salad, Malang, East Java, Indonesia.This research uses the Solver Spreadsheet Model to produce a Linier Programming scheme. The analysis method begins with the process of collecting data, constructing the model, defining the variables, constructiong the objective function, designing the model constraints, constructing the solution model, and implementing the solution. The results of this research indicate that profit optimization and cost efficiency can be obtained more optimally if Nanda Salad chooses to carry out production activities with on line 1 compared to on line 2. In addition to getting profit optimization and cost efficiency schemes, on line 1 shows that Nanda Salad can use their limited resources to produce of product mix optimally. By considering the average of return, Nanda Salad can optimally meet consumer demand without wasting costs. To increase the accuracy result, MSMEs can combine forecasting approaches with Linier Programming.Keywords: Cost efficiency, Excel, Linier Programming, Product Mix, Profit Optimization ABSTRAKPenelitian ini bertujuan untuk memberikan model terbaik dalam rangka mengoptimalkan laba dan meminimalkan biaya terhadap produksi produk campuran pada Usaha Mikro Kecil Menengah bernama Nanda Salad, Malang, Jawa Timur, Indonesia. The System Design for Internship Administration and Pocket Money at PT Pertamina Geothermal Energy Putri, Yayang Novealita Wahono; Riwajanti, Nur Indah; Eltivia, Nurafni

Research Aims: This research aims to design an adequate administration and pocket money internship management system at PT Pertamina Geothermal Energy (PGE). Improvisation will be carried out to prevent human error and increase the processing speed of the internship’s pocket money system. Design/methodology/approach: This research is classified as applied research and was carried out using a Business Process Improvement approach. The procedures include need analysis, planning & design, development, and conclusion. The method used to collect data is by interviewing the Human Capital as the user. Secondary documents and activity forms are obtained through documentation. Research Findings: The system design is based on the concept of Business Process Modelling Notation (BPMN) using Bizagi Modeler. Validation tests by material experts and IT experts are carried out to ensure that the designs have a certain quality and are relevant. The design evaluation system is carried out by involving the Human Capital and Developer Consultant. The level of efficiency can be achieved if the business process model has been designed adequately, and delays in payment can be reduced. Theoretical Contribution/Originality: This research confirms that the problem solved is limited to system design. To obtain results implementation in the problem-solving process at PGE, further research will needed to discuss the system design in advanced Keywords: administration, BPMN, process business, internship, pocket money
Sustainability Disclosure of GRI: Is Management Impression? Putri, Yayang Novealita Wahono; Ekasari, Kurnia; Wahyuni, Hesti

This research aims to comparing investigations sustainability reporting disclosure, between the top five F&B company in Indonesia and associate it with the management impression theory. The role of SR auditor is also in the spotlight issue. This research uses descriptive qualitative statistic method to analyze GRI disclosure the top five F&B company in Indonesia using their SR data from 2020-2021. The larger size of company in direct propotion to the number of GRI points disclosed. The greater number of GRI points disclosed always indicates that in preparing their SR, the company is assisted by an independent as assurance. Thus, management impression can be reduced even if it appears a little. Proves that the most important issue faced by the company is the most material to report and shows that indirectly sustainability report is a tool to improve the company’s image. Future research directions have provided coverage wider area of the company and link it to auditing standards furthermore (specific aspect) for reliable sustainability reports that can be useful for stakeholders.
The System Design of Payroll Accounting Information System at Private Primary School in East Jakarta Putri, Yayang Novealita Wahono; Riwajanti, Nur Indah; Eltivia, Nurafni

This research aims to design a system design of payroll Accounting Information System (AIS) at a primary private school (Madrasah Ibtidaiyah Al-Baidlo/”MIAB”), East Jakarta to improve the efficiency of payroll business processes. Business Process Improvement was used as a design approach in this research, with an applied research type. Collect data by interview with Headmaster and Treasurer. The tool used to document business processes is the Bizagi Modeler. Automation is carried out to prevent human error and increase the processing speed of payroll business processes. The business processes that are designed will be tested by material and information technology experts. The result of this research is that the proposed (to-be) business process increases the simplification of payroll activities by improving the quality of fast and accurate decision making which has economic value. Using Business Process Modelling Notation allows this research to present proposed business processes related to needs and solutions to problems in the research objects observed. This research is proven to be able to increase the simplification of business processes, increase efficiency in decision making by school principals in a relatively short time from 337 minutes to 41 minutes or a time saving of around 296 minutes (equivalent to 4.93 hours).Cutting manual activities to automated processes increases the opportunity for fraud and human error.
